This tool cuts floor boards, firewalls, seat frames, wind shields, steering columns, nader pins and any other material on a vehicle to free the victims without sparks or heat that might ignite any type of fuel. The HART uses high pressure water mixed with an abrasive to cut these materials. It is powered by compressed air that is supplied from air bottles that are on the rescue vehicles already. If your rescue unit does not have the air bottles we will supply them. There is no electricity needed.
Two people operate HART : 1 cutting with the tip, 1 regulating the abrasive.

To start this tool, all that has to be done is to open the valve on the air bottle which gets the cylinders working in a forward stroke and backwards stroke to create a pump producing a very high flow of water.
Next introduce the abrasive to the high volume of water and start cutting. The cutting tip is the size of a pencil. That and a high pressure hose 3/4" O.D. is all that will be taken into the crash vehicle.
Another rescue personnel will be required to regulate the abrasive outside the crash vehicle.
The total size of the tool is 3' long 12" wide and only 21" high. The total weight is approx. 150 lb.
